Ernst Schüz
Ernst Paul Theodor Schüz (24 October 1901 – 8 August 1991) was a German ornithologist and a curator at the natural history museum in Stuttgart. He was known for his extensive work at the Rossiten bird observatory, particularly for his studies on white storks. He also helped establish the Radolfzell ornithological observatory, which is now a part of the Max Planck Institut.
